Can a Sydney business accountant assist with international expansion planning?

Expanding overseas can be one of the most exciting moves a company makes, but it’s also one of the riskiest. Many businesses in Sydney look abroad for new markets, only to discover that every country comes with its own tax laws, reporting standards, and cultural differences. That’s why having a business accountant who understands the international environment is critical.

Our role is to guide you through:

  • International tax obligations, making sure you don’t get caught by double taxation or miss out on treaties that could save you money.
  • The export frameworks and government support available to Australian exporters.
  • Using cloud accounting tools so your financial data is accessible and secure, no matter where you operate.
  • Analysing the global business landscape to identify which structures, entities, or markets suit your goals.
  • Advising on whether you should establish offshore entities directly or work through partnerships, depending on whether you’re starting a business abroad or expanding an existing one.

At every step, our focus is on acting in your best interests at heart, helping you grow internationally while protecting the success you’ve already built at home.

Do you provide scenario modelling and “what-if” financial forecasting?

Absolutely. Scenario modelling is one of the most practical ways to test ideas before committing resources. Instead of asking “what happened?” it asks, “what could happen if…?”

Here’s how we build those models for clients:

  • Xero accounting software is the backbone. As Xero Platinum Partners, we use its cloud-based tools to pull live data into forecasts, so projections are grounded in reality.
  • We map out different accounting needs — from sales growth to overhead changes — and see how each affects future results.
  • At tax time, we test scenarios that show your position if you reinvest, distribute profits, or defer income.
  • By integrating tax and finances into these models, you see the full picture: not just revenue and profit, but after-tax outcomes.
  • We identify opportunities to help you streamline your accounting so forecasting becomes a continuous process, not a one-off exercise.
  • The end goal is to support you in running your business with greater confidence, because you know how today’s decisions ripple into tomorrow.

Scenario modelling takes the guesswork out of planning. It gives you options, clarity, and the ability to make strategic calls before risks become real.

Can a business accountant help me with due diligence when buying another company?

Yes — and in most cases, they should be your first call. Buying another company is a big step, and due diligence is about making sure what you see on the surface matches the financial reality underneath.

What does due diligence involve?
It’s the process of checking financial records, legal obligations, and business risks before you sign a contract. A small business accountant reviews past performance, forecasts, and liabilities so you can move forward with clarity. For a small business owner, this is often the difference between buying a valuable asset and inheriting a hidden problem.

Why use an accountant?

  • They bring expertise in SME accounting, where many acquisitions occur.
  • They understand small business accounting needs, such as cash flow, debt, and payroll obligations.
  • They deliver clear, practical business advice — not just numbers, but what those numbers mean for your decision.
  • With experience working with many small businesses, they know what red flags to look for.
  • They focus on helping small businesses avoid risks and secure fair value in the deal.

The outcome is peace of mind. Instead of going in blind, you’ll have a team that knows how to test assumptions, identify risks, and guide you to the right decision — so you acquire a business that supports your growth, rather than undermines it.

What role do accountants play in continuity and crisis planning for Sydney businesses?

Continuity planning is about preparing your business for the unexpected. Whether it’s an economic downturn, a sudden leadership change, or an external shock, having a plan in place determines whether you adapt or struggle. Accountants are central to that process because they sit at the intersection of compliance, cash flow, and long-term strategy.

For small businesses in Sydney, continuity often starts with the basics: clear reporting, reliable forecasts, and structures that can withstand stress. By providing accounting and bookkeeping services for small businesses, we make sure financial information is accurate and accessible, so you know where you stand when decisions need to be made quickly.

But continuity also stretches into personal wealth. A sudden event can impact not just the business but also the owners and their families. That’s why crisis planning usually involves superannuation strategies and succession planning, often supported by specialists like our SMSF accountants in Sydney. This ensures that retirement savings and estate plans are considered alongside the business itself.

Crises frequently bring tax issues to the surface, too. Whether it’s managing losses, restructuring debts, or navigating emergency relief measures, an accountant helps align tax strategy with immediate business needs.

In short, accountants aren’t just record-keepers. They play a stabilising role in times of uncertainty, helping Sydney businesses protect what they’ve built and position themselves to recover stronger.
